About Dog Park

This dog park in Roselle offers a spacious setting with separate areas for large and small dogs, making it an ideal spot for a diverse canine crowd. While it’s great to see friendly faces and happy pups, be prepared for a few drawbacks. Some recent visitors mentioned issues with broken agility equipment and the park’s muddy conditions, which can leave your dog looking less than pristine. On the upside, there’s ample running space for energetic pups, particularly during quieter hours.

The park features water stations and even a wash-off area, but it’s wise to bring your own water just in case. Many patrons appreciate the friendly atmosphere, although some have encountered inattentive dog owners that can create awkward situations. The single entrance for both sides is also a noted concern, as it requires careful management to ensure your dog doesn’t make an unplanned escape.

Overall, this park is conveniently located and offers the basics for a fun outing with your dog. While it could benefit from more maintenance and attentive pet parents, many dog owners still enjoy spending time here and have formed connections with fellow dog lovers. Just be prepared for a bit of mud and a watchful eye on your pup!

Frequently Asked Questions

Does the Dog Park in Roselle have separate areas for small and large dogs?
Yes, the park has separate sections for big and little dogs, which is really helpful if you've got a smaller pup who needs their own space to play safely.
Is there water available at the Roselle Dog Park?
The park has water stations and a wash-off area to rinse your dog after playtime, though it's always a good idea to bring extra water just in case.
What's the ground surface like at this dog park?
The park has a mix of grass, mud, and rocks. Visitors mention muddy conditions can be common, so your pup might need a rinse after a good play session.
Is the dog park fenced and fully enclosed?
The park is fenced for safety, though some visitors have noted that the single entrance/exit serves both dog areas, so keep an eye on your pup when entering or leaving.
